summ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/tilereg.cc
diff options
context:
space:
mode:
authorennewalker <ennewalker@c06c8d41-db1a-0410-9941-cceddc491573>2008-09-25 01:08:16 +0000
committerennewalker <ennewalker@c06c8d41-db1a-0410-9941-cceddc491573>2008-09-25 01:08:16 +0000
commitf15ef1ad1e22bd1d185578a24e6dad7474d0ae66 (patch)
tree679058d3203458d44ac7d3f8c65f2fa9e299a61a /crawl-ref/source/tilereg.cc
parentec10a140445d6736900358f65d9a47e881d5f4d8 (diff)
downloadcrawl-ref-f15ef1ad1e22bd1d185578a24e6dad7474d0ae66.tar.gz
crawl-ref-f15ef1ad1e22bd1d185578a24e6dad7474d0ae66.zip
Fixing tiles assert that often happened when first clicking on the window.
git-svn-id: https://crawl-ref.svn.sourceforge.net/svnroot/crawl-ref/trunk@6975 c06c8d41-db1a-0410-9941-cceddc491573
Diffstat (limited to 'crawl-ref/source/tilereg.cc')
-rw-r--r--crawl-ref/source/tilereg.cc3
1 files changed, 3 insertions, 0 deletions
diff --git a/crawl-ref/source/tilereg.cc b/crawl-ref/source/tilereg.cc
index 699a6d2095..332de92743 100644
--- a/crawl-ref/source/tilereg.cc
+++ b/crawl-ref/source/tilereg.cc
@@ -945,6 +945,9 @@ bool DungeonRegion::update_tip_text(std::string& tip)
if (mouse_control::current_mode() != MOUSE_MODE_COMMAND)
return false;
+ if (m_cursor[CURSOR_MOUSE] == NO_CURSOR)
+ return false;
+
if (m_cursor[CURSOR_MOUSE] == you.pos())
{
tip = you.your_name;